• 技术文章 >web前端 >js教程

    浅谈node中文乱码的解决方法

    青灯夜游青灯夜游2020-11-17 18:12:28转载92

    相关推荐:《nodejs 教程

    今天咋学习node的时候,跟着视频里在撸代码,但是却出现了中文乱码的情况,视频中的谷歌浏览器可能和我的版本不一致,先看代码吧:

    'use strict';
    const http = require("http");
    let count = 0;
    const server = http.createServer((req, res) => {
        res.write(`这是第${count++}个访问的`);
        res.end();
    });
    server.listen(2080, error => {
        if (error)
            throw error;
        console.log("启动成功")
    });

    我是想用node建一个本地的服务器,然后统计访问的个数,但是却出现了中文乱码:

    杩欐槸绗�0涓闂殑
    
    后来查询资料,原来加一个头部代码就行:
    设置 res.writeHead(200, {'Content-Type': 'text/html; charset=utf-8'});
    'use strict';
    const http = require("http");
    let count = 0;
    const server = http.createServer((req, res) => {
        res.writeHead(200, {'Content-Type': 'text/html; charset=utf-8'});
        res.write(`这是第${count++}个访问的`);
        res.end();
    });
    server.listen(2080, error => {
        if (error)
            throw error;
        console.log("启动成功")
    });

    更多编程相关知识,请访问:编程学习网站!!

    以上就是浅谈node中文乱码的解决方法的详细内容,更多请关注php中文网其它相关文章!

    本文转载于:博客园,如有侵犯,请联系a@php.cn删除
    专题推荐:node 中文乱码
    上一篇:浅谈jQuery多库冲突问题的几种解决方法 下一篇:js框架与css框架的区别是什么
    第14期线上培训班

    相关文章推荐

    • 避免Node.js模块日志污染程序日志的方法介绍• 3个值得收藏的实用nodejs软件包• 详解使用Node.js怎么处理CORS• 了解Node中的模板引擎(入门指南)• 在Node.js中如何使用EventEmitter处理事件?

    全部评论我要评论

  • 取消发布评论发送
  • 1/1

    PHP中文网